Least Common Multiple of 90142 and 90159 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 90142 and 90159,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(90142,90159) = 1
LCM(90142,90159) = ( 90142 × 90159) / 1
LCM(90142,90159) = 8127112578 / 1
LCM(90142,90159) = 8127112578
